As a plugin author, confirm your integration handles the new structured payload: status, environment, and rollout percentage are now separate fields rather than a single message string. Bots parsing the old free-text format will silently show stale statuses, so update matchers and test against the sandbox channel on Corvane staging. Announcements for canceled rollouts now fire a distinct event — subscribe to it explicitly. Record the build you validated against using the token that appears below.

session token of taguf-fafop = htk14_d9cbf74e1cdbce

Subject: Scheduled key rotation for the Plottio address autocomplete widget

Hello plugin authors,

As part of our quarterly security cycle at Lindqvart Systems, we are rotating the credentials used by the Plottio autocomplete widget against the internal geocoding service. The previous key will stop resolving suggestions on the 14th, so please update your plugin configuration before then. Sandbox traffic is unaffected. Test thoroughly in staging, since cached sessions may mask an expired key. The new key for the internal service is below.

service key, tafog-fajop: kto11_qcz7hs8cjIG

Handover — Top Floor Quiet Room

Priya, the quiet room on level 9 at Calder House is now bookable again after the ventilation fix. Please keep the blinds down until the glare film arrives, and log any booking clashes with facilities. The door lock was rekeyed on Tuesday, so use the new code below.

badge for fajog-fahap: bdg-G-50

Subject: Reseller Programme — Rollout Update

Team,

The Kestrel Partner Programme goes live next quarter across all branches. Margins are set at 18% standard, 22% for certified resellers. Branch managers should identify two candidate partners each by the 15th and route applications through Marta's team. Training materials ship next week. One additional matter needs flagging before sign-off.

internal memo for tageg-tafop: The western region missed its Soreth quota by 6.8 percent last quarter. Fenvanax Freight plans to lower the Julix list price by 53.5 percent in November. The board signed off on a budget of $287.6 million for Project Eliath. The renewal with Novvanix Holdings closes at $241.6 million a year, 35.4 percent below the last contract.